Description[?]:
We believe that the choice of religion should be without economic influence and therefore we suggest that ministers of religion will come under the general workers law, where a minimum salary is decided by the parliament. Furthermore we would like to set a maximum salary, because we think that religious is spiritual, not materialistic. Thereby we encourage wealthy religions to spend money on charity etc. |

Date | 04:23:10, October 06, 2006 CET | From | HSP (Hobrazian Socialist Party) | To | Debating the Religious changes |
Message | I agree - why not regulate this. It makes sense to have some oversight - as a socialist I strive for equality and that means that in an area like this - where some people believe there very salvation depends on doing the bidding of the church - we cannot let Hobrazians be manipulated. |
Date | 23:58:44, October 06, 2006 CET | From | We Say So! Party | To | Debating the Religious changes |
Message | As religion is a business, surely it is those people within that business that should control the amount that those people employed by said religion are paid? This merely increases bureaucracy and, in doing so, increases the costs to all our people rather than just those few who choose to pay money to said religions. |
